メッセージボックスを作成します
定義
int MessageBox(
string text,
string caption=NULL,
int flags=0
);
引数
In/Out |
型 |
内容 |
In |
string |
メッセージテキスト |
In |
string |
ボックスヘッダに表示される任意のテキスト |
In |
int |
ボタンセット
MB_OK |
0 |
「OK」ボタン |
MB_OKCANCEL |
1 |
「OK」と「キャンセル」 |
MB_ABORTRETRYIGNORE |
2 |
「中止(A)」「再試行(R)」「無視(I)」 |
MB_YESNOCANCEL |
3 |
「はい」、「いいえ」と「キャンセル」 |
MB_YESNO |
4 |
「はい」と「いいえ」 |
MB_RETRYCANCEL |
5 |
「再試行(R)」と「キャンセル」 |
MB_CANCELTRYCONTINUE |
6 |
「キャンセル」「再試行(R)」「続行(C)」 |
|
戻り値
型 |
内容 |
int |
押下されたボタンを返却
IDOK |
1 |
「OK」ボタン押下 |
IDCANCEL |
2 |
キャンセル」ボタン押下 |
IDABORT |
3 |
「中止(A)」ボタン押下 |
IDRETRY |
4 |
「再試行(R)」ボタン押下 |
IDIGNORE |
5 |
「無視(I)」ボタン押下 |
IDYES |
6 |
「はい」ボタン押下 |
IDNO |
7 |
「いいえ」ボタン押下 |
IDTRYAGAIN |
10 |
「再試行する」ボタン押下 |
IDCONTINUE |
11 |
「続行(C)」ボタン押下 |
|